如何在 Wordpress 中使用 RecordJs

Posted

技术标签:

【中文标题】如何在 Wordpress 中使用 RecordJs【英文标题】:How can I use RecordJs in Wordpress 【发布时间】:2015-04-20 04:31:18 【问题描述】:

我需要用录音机在wordpress中创建一个页面,录制完这段音频后,我需要通过邮件发送给我。

知道我可以使用 recorderjs javascript 库录制音频。

GitHub RecorderJs

但是我没有实现上面的示例链接

可以在 wordpress 中为此使用 RecordJs 吗?还有其他方法吗? 你们知道这个录音机有什么免费的 wordpress 插件吗?

【问题讨论】:

标记为离题,因为您要求我们查找库、工具或其他场外资源。 【参考方案1】:

所以我找到了使用 recorderJs lib 制作录音机的方法。 我们只需要使用 wp_enqueue_script() 和 wp_enqueue_style() 等函数将文件 .js 或 .css 添加到我们的 wordpress 模板或插件中。

出于我的需要,我创建了一个带有录音机的新 wordpress 插件。

在我的主插件 php 文件中,我刚刚添加了下面的代码

function add_resources() 
   wp_enqueue_style( 'my-css', plugins_url( 'resources/css/audio-recorder-    plugin.css', __FILE__ ), array(), '1.0' );
   wp_enqueue_style( 'bootstrap-css', plugins_url(  'resources/css/bootstrap.min.css', __FILE__ ), array(), '1.0' );

   wp_enqueue_script( 'recorder-js', plugins_url( 'resources/js/recorder.js', __FILE__ ), array(), '1.0', false );
   wp_enqueue_script( 'bootstrap-js', plugins_url( 'resources/js/bootstrap.min.js', __FILE__ ), array(), '1.0', false );
   wp_enqueue_script( 'my-js', plugins_url( 'resources/js/audio-recorder-plugin.js', __FILE__ ), array( 'jquery','jquery-ui-dialog' ), '1.0', false );

add_action( 'wp_enqueue_scripts', 'add_resources', 999 );

所以,这解决了我的问题,但对 wordpress 中的 ajax 有另一个疑问,我稍后再问。

谢谢

【讨论】:

以上是关于如何在 Wordpress 中使用 RecordJs的主要内容,如果未能解决你的问题,请参考以下文章

如何在wordpress 3.0中使用自定义分类法

如何在 Wordpress 中显示 SQL 数据?

如何在 ajax 调用中使用 wordpress 函数

如何在wordPress中使用jquery

如何在 wordpress 帖子中使用降价

如何在 wamp 中使用多个 wordpress 网站?